Muskingum University Undergraduate Student Diversity

There are 1,286 students enrolled at Muskingum. Muskingum is classified as a 1,000 - 4,999 institution by enrollment size. Its Carnegie Classification is Master’s Colleges & Universities: Small Programs.

Racial-Ethnic Diversity

Muskingum University Graduate Student Diversity

584 of Muskingum’s students are in graduate programs. The highest graduate-level award offered is Doctor’s degree.

Gender Diversity (Graduate)

Among graduate students at Muskingum, approximately 29% are male and 71% are female.

Online Learning at Muskingum University

Muskingum delivers online programs for students who need flexibility.

At the graduate level, 49 students took at least one online class and 146 took all classes online. Distance education is available at the graduate level.
